Common Issues and Errors Related to AUDIOSEARCHLTS.DLL
DLL files, fundamental to our systems, can sometimes lead to unexpected errors. Here, we provide an overview of the most frequently encountered DLL-related errors.
- AUDIOSEARCHLTS.DLL not found: The system failed to locate the necessary DLL file for execution. The file might have been deleted or misplaced.
- AUDIOSEARCHLTS.DLL Access Violation: This indicates a process tried to access or modify a memory location related to AUDIOSEARCHLTS.DLL that it isn't allowed to. This is often a sign of problems with the software using the DLL, such as bugs or corruption.
- AUDIOSEARCHLTS.DLL is either not designed to run on Windows or it contains an error: This message implies that there could be an error within the DLL file, or the DLL is not compatible with the Windows version you're running. This could occur if there's a mismatch between the DLL file and the Windows version or system architecture.
- This application failed to start because AUDIOSEARCHLTS.DLL was not found. Re-installing the application may fix this problem: This error occurs when an application tries to access a DLL file that doesn't exist in the system. Reinstalling the application can restore the missing DLL file if it was included in the original software package.
- The file AUDIOSEARCHLTS.DLL is missing: This suggests that a DLL file required for certain functionalities is not available in your system. This could have occurred due to manual deletion, system restore, or a recent software uninstallation.

Run a System File Checker (SFC) to Fix the AUDIOSEARCHLTS.DLL Error
In this guide, we will fix AUDIOSEARCHLTS.DLL errors by scanning Windows system files.
-
Press the Windows key.
-
Type
Command Prompt
in the search bar. -
Right-click on Command Prompt and select Run as administrator.
-
In the Command Prompt window, type
sfc /scannow
and press Enter. -
Allow the System File Checker to scan your system for errors.
